Shinsegae Department Store’s First-Half Foreign Sales Hit 580 Billion Won... On Track for 1 Trillion This Year
Record-High Performance in the First Half of the Year
Diverse Nationalities and Shopping Categories
K-Culture Integration Makes It a Must-Visit K-Shopping Destination
Shinsegae Department Store’s foreign customer sales in the first half of this year exceeded 500 billion won, marking the highest half-yearly performance in its history. If this trend continues, annual foreign sales are expected to surpass 1 trillion won for the first time ever.
On July 13, Shinsegae Department Store announced that its foreign customer sales from January to June reached 580 billion won, a 120% increase compared to the same period last year. Last year, annual foreign customer sales were approximately 650 billion won, meaning that this year, Shinsegae achieved about 90% of last year's annual total in just the first half.
The department store attributed this strong performance to its unrivaled luxury brand competitiveness, distinct K-culture content developed in partnership with K-pop artists and the Korea Tourism Organization, and convenience services made possible by collaborations with global payment providers, all of which have driven high levels of interest from foreign customers.

View original imageNationality and Consumption Have Diversified
The composition of foreign customers has also changed. In 2019, Chinese customers accounted for 77.5% of all foreign sales, but this share fell to 48.5% in the first half of this year. Meanwhile, the proportion of American customers rose from 1.1% to 19.1%, while customers from Southeast Asia and other Asian countries increased from 4.4% to 14.9%. Japanese customers made up 3.3%, and customers from other countries accounted for 14.2%.
Purchases were not limited to luxury goods. In the first half, foreign luxury sales increased by 129.3% year-on-year, while sales of men's fashion rose by 110%, women's fashion by 89.4%, cosmetics by 87.3%, and food and beverage (F&B) by 62.9%. The department store explained that growing interest in K-fashion, K-beauty, Korean cuisine, and the overall Korean lifestyle has translated into increased consumption. Shinsegae’s foreign customer-exclusive membership program now boasts over 300,000 members from more than 120 countries.

View original imageLandmark Strategy Integrating Tourist Attractions and K-Culture Proves Effective
By location, demand from tourists and strong site competitiveness have driven performance. The main branch has attracted foreign visitors by connecting Myeongdong tourism with K-pop content at Shinsegae Square. Especially at Shinsegae Square, showcasing global K-pop content such as BTS and BOYNEXTDOOR has established it as a new tourist hotspot in Myeongdong. With luxury brand shopping conveniently linked in a single flow, currently, one out of every three visitors to the main branch is a foreigner.
The Gangnam branch has established itself as a destination for customers from over 120 countries by leveraging tourism around the Han River and unique food and beverage offerings. Tourist infrastructure such as Banpo Hangang Park, Sebitseom, and JW Marriott Hotel, along with differentiated culinary concepts like House of Shinsegae Food Hall and Sweetpark, are cited as key drivers attracting foreign customers. The Centum City branch recorded the highest growth rate, with foreign sales in the first half rising by 230% year-on-year, boosted by an increase in cruise tourists at Busan Port.
Shinsegae Department Store plans to further expand collaboration with organizations such as the Korea Tourism Organization and Seoul Tourism Organization in the second half of the year, and strengthen tourism marketing targeting the Americas, Europe, and Taiwan. The company also plans to expand partnerships with global payment providers including UnionPay, Alipay, LINE Pay, and JCB to attract more foreign customers.

Ju-hyung Park, CEO of Shinsegae, stated, "Shinsegae Department Store has established itself as a top global tourism destination in Korea, where visitors can experience K-shopping, K-gourmet, and K-content all in one place. With world-class locations like the Gangnam branch, the main branch in Myeongdong, and the Centum City branch in Busan, we will continue to maintain our status as a K-shopping landmark through unparalleled store competitiveness and distinct brand differentiation."
